    Good call on the gloves. Forgot to mention those. I bought Showa gloves after hearing about Boston and after struggling with frozen fingers for years during rainy runs, regardless of how many gloves/mittens I wore. They look so goofy, but they're amazing.

     

    There was a recent article on them:

      Those Showa Gloves look similar to what I use.    I use "Hydroflector" gloves (Kinco Hydroflector Waterproof Gloves, Double-Layered Knit Shell - 1875807 at Tractor Supply Co.)

       

      Like you said, they look odd.  But anyone running in cold heavy rain looks odd anyway.
